分布式存储存在数据一致性、数据可用性、网络延迟、单点故障等明显问题。挑战还包括数据副本管理、数据分布策略、负载均衡、数据安全性等方面。解析这些问题对于优化分布式存储系统至关重要。
本文目录导读:
随着信息技术的飞速发展,分布式存储已成为当今数据存储领域的主流技术,分布式存储在带来便捷与高效的同时,也暴露出一些明显的问题,本文将深入剖析分布式存储面临的挑战与问题,以期为相关从业者提供参考。
数据一致性
分布式存储系统需要保证数据的一致性,确保在多节点环境中,数据的一致性得到保障,在分布式系统中,数据一致性面临着以下挑战:
图片来源于网络,如有侵权联系删除
1、网络延迟:由于分布式存储系统跨越多个节点,网络延迟可能导致数据在不同节点之间传输时间不一致,从而影响数据一致性。
2、节点故障:在分布式存储系统中,节点故障是难以避免的,当节点发生故障时,可能导致数据不一致。
3、读写冲突:在分布式存储系统中,多个节点可能同时访问同一份数据,导致读写冲突,进而影响数据一致性。
数据可靠性
分布式存储系统需要保证数据的可靠性,确保数据在存储过程中不会丢失,数据可靠性面临着以下挑战:
1、硬件故障:分布式存储系统中的硬件设备(如磁盘、服务器等)可能存在故障,导致数据丢失。
2、网络故障:网络故障可能导致数据在传输过程中丢失,从而影响数据可靠性。
3、数据损坏:在数据存储、传输过程中,数据可能受到病毒、恶意攻击等因素的影响,导致数据损坏。
图片来源于网络,如有侵权联系删除
性能瓶颈
分布式存储系统在性能方面面临着以下挑战:
1、网络带宽:分布式存储系统需要通过网络进行数据传输,网络带宽不足可能导致数据传输速度缓慢,影响系统性能。
2、存储节点性能:存储节点性能低下可能导致数据读写速度慢,从而影响整个分布式存储系统的性能。
3、负载均衡:在分布式存储系统中,如何实现负载均衡是一个难题,负载不均可能导致部分节点过载,而其他节点资源闲置,影响系统整体性能。
安全性与隐私保护
分布式存储系统在安全性与隐私保护方面面临着以下挑战:
1、数据泄露:分布式存储系统中的数据可能受到恶意攻击,导致数据泄露。
2、恶意攻击:分布式存储系统可能遭受恶意攻击,如分布式拒绝服务(DDoS)攻击、数据篡改等。
图片来源于网络,如有侵权联系删除
3、隐私保护:分布式存储系统中的数据可能涉及用户隐私,如何保护用户隐私是一个重要问题。
管理复杂性
分布式存储系统在管理方面面临着以下挑战:
1、系统规模庞大:随着数据量的不断增长,分布式存储系统的规模也不断扩大,管理难度增加。
2、节点管理:在分布式存储系统中,需要对众多节点进行管理,包括节点配置、监控、故障处理等。
3、优化与升级:随着技术的不断发展,分布式存储系统需要不断优化与升级,以满足日益增长的数据存储需求。
分布式存储在带来便利与高效的同时,也面临着一系列挑战与问题,为了应对这些问题,相关从业者需要深入研究分布式存储技术,不断优化系统设计,提高数据存储的可靠性、安全性、性能与可管理性。
评论列表